创建全局动作的问题

我想创建一个全局脚本,用来完成每隔1s名为tag1的变量值自动加1的动作。现在我已经编写并编译了这个全局动作,也设置了触发器,系统也启动了全局脚本运行系统。但是在图形编辑器中组态输入/输出域来显示tag1的值,激活运行系统后为什么没有显示自动加1的过程呢?只是显示一个数就不动了,请哪位高手指点下,谢谢!另:这个动作中用到两个内部函数GetTagDWord 和SetTagDWord,这两个函数是全局脚本C编辑器里自带的吧?这两个函数需要和变量tag1连接上么?

最佳答案

{
int x;
x=GetTagWord("tag1"));//tag1为有符号16位数
x=x+1;
SetTagWord("tag1",x);
}
打开C编辑器>>动作>>全局动作>>新建动作将拷贝上面的脚本到脚本中,点击工具栏“信息/触发器”,添加周期触发1S,最后编译保存即可。

提问者对于答案的评价:
问题已经解决了,感谢您的帮助!

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c264035.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2019年6月11日 上午2:42
下一篇 2019年6月11日 上午2:42

相关推荐

  • 下载到siemens触摸屏的按钮不能用

    我做了一个Wincc的程序,SP4版本的,在电脑上模拟着很好,下载到MP277屏上,界面能变换,按钮不能操作 问题补充:补充一下,做的程序用电脑仿真是没有问题的,所有的链接、按钮都…

    SIMATIC WinCC 2018年12月6日
  • wincc 7.0 alarm logging 问题

    我知道离散量报警的触发变量是message tag但是message bit       …

    SIMATIC WinCC 2019年6月11日
  • wincc-excel

    wincc归档数据导入excel中,查询两个变量用到sSql = "Tag:R,(‘ProcessValueArchive\NewTag’;’Proc…

    SIMATIC WinCC 2019年6月10日
  • wincc脚本教程

    请问什么是全局脚本,wincc脚本教程有吗?还有组态,谢谢了! 最佳答案 WINCC组态1、2、3http://www.ad.siemens.com.cn/download/Doc…

    SIMATIC WinCC 2019年6月11日
  • 温度曲线实时曲线我做了,但历史曲线我不会做,请高手指点

    温度曲线实时曲线我做了,但历史曲线我不会做,请高手指点 给点资料,谢谢 邮件midakui@163.com 最佳答案 先在变量记录里面把你的变量归档,然后在做趋…

    SIMATIC WinCC 2019年6月11日
  • SimaticNEt 技术文档

    我现在在做 多太S7-200与Wincc通讯的问题,好像想用西门子自己的东西只能用到SimaticNet. 哪里有相关的技术文档啊.西门子论坛上的没找到,谁能提供个地址啊…

    SIMATIC WinCC 2019年6月11日
  • wincc连接其它型号的PLC

    我在网上搜索过wincc连接其他的型号的PLC,大家都说要用OPC软件,而且基本上的人都推荐KEPServer,那么请教各位高手:第一:除了使用OPC软件之外,还有没有其他的方法?…

    SIMATIC WinCC 2017年11月1日
  • CP243通讯速率率问题

    我现在用WINCC7.0SP2版做上位机,下位机用S7200CPU配CP243以太网模块,WINCC通过PCACCES去访问S7200数据,感觉我上位机每切换一个画面时,S7200…

    SIMATIC WinCC 2019年6月10日
  • 我想在WinCC下播放网络视频!

    我想将射像头视频在WinCC下显示,大家使用什么方法啊?高手给建议一下! 最佳答案 这个在wincc的DEMO例子里面有,可以参考实现方法。 提问者对于答案的评价:这个里面有,但是…

    SIMATIC WinCC 2019年6月11日
  • WINCC 7.0 变量归档 只能4个tag

    大约归档了100多个变量,可查看历史数据的时候,只有4个存了历史,其他的都没存,不知为啥。哪位大侠给指点下,我仔细查看了很多地方,都没搞错,可只有前4个变量能存历史。 问题补充:今…

    SIMATIC WinCC 2021年7月5日